因为一直在保研和秋招这两条路上疯狂摇摆,又逃避找工作,所以上周才投出去第一封简历。说起来真的心大,一开始就投阿里和字节,虽然还没有面试,但感觉要凉凉,我哭
这个帖子用来自我记录秋招历程,包括面试笔试内容、心得感想什么的,日记类型,路过的同学就一起加个油吧。
楼主比较菜,本科毕业,C++后端为主,想当初春招就倒在了一堆一面上,这次秋招先做好心理准备可能还会在一面卡死,后期别心态炸裂。。。
2020.8.17 阿里笔试
-
题目内容
-
n个物体,k个属性,实际上就是a[n][k]的数组,满足下列条件的的物体i和物体j称为一对完美对,求完美对对数。 30%
这个题真的我晕,题目限制n=1e5,复杂度限制在O(n)和O(nlogn),愚蠢于我想到了map去优化,但死活想不出来怎么做,只能暴力拿了30%。后来看到帖子https://www.nowcoder.com/discuss/480185?type=post&order=create&pos=&page=1&channel=666&source_id=search_post 大佬用作差记录茅塞顿开,还是我太笨了,稍微巧妙一点的点就完全想不到,数据结构与算法,我只会数据结构,不会算法。。。
-
n个点且不超过m高度的二叉树有多少 20%
我真的太久没接触算法了,自己用递归在做,思路是对的,但是递归的自顶向下比不上循环的自底向上,应该用循环做的,也就是动态规划。当时完全记不起来动态规划啊喂!我哭。
-
-
心得体会
还是得加强算法方面的练习,第一题没做出来就不怪自己了,作差这个点我确实一时想不出来,不强求。。。(只能笨办法多见多练习了)。第二题纯属自己的问题,leetcode动态规划刷起来!
周五还有一场面试,项目经历/实习经历要仔细整理一下:做了什么,难点是什么,难点相关的知识拓展,然后C++/操作系统/计网也要背起来,时间不够,就系统地看看吧,算是为后面的面试打基础。
全部评论
(1) 回帖